New Research Shows Long-Term Threat to World’s Polar Bears

A 2013 study predicted that the polar bear, the largest land carnivore in the world, will go extinct in the next 30 to 40 years. Their fate is tied directly to climate change and the loss of the arctic ice that is their hunting ground. VOA’s Kevin Enochs reports, and Bronwyn Benito narrates.
